    We chose Bad Wiessee as we wanted to be within easy-ish reach of Munich, but surrounded by nature. The setting is lovely, at the edge of the Bavarian alps. However, the town itself is not very interesting ☹️ It seems almost totally devoted to quiet, sedate home-grown tourism (maybe for an older crowd) and we felt slight oddities, as English speaking visitors. For example, the tourist information lady was not especially welcoming and gave us the wrong info about the boats over to Tegernsee. And the crew lady of one of the boats was also very unhelpful (rude in truth) when we didn’t understand the somewhat confusing boat timetable. Others (German speakers, unlike us) also seemed perplexed. Really, we would have preferred to stay in Tegernsee on the other side of the lake, as the boats only operated for limited hours and the train station is over in Tegernsee. Buses weren’t reliable!! We missed a train because we waited half an hour for a bus that never materialised. Bad Wiessee isn’t really suitable for those travelling by train / public transport , as we were. I’d pick somewhere else unless you have a car or fancy cycling everywhere. There were lots of cyclists (mostly older, on e-bikes). Plus food options weren’t that appealing. A lot of places seemed closed and/ or very traditional.

    Bad Wiessee has beautiful lake side walks and lots of lovely places to sit. Very well kept. Very helpful tourist information staff. Good concentration of facilities, including some very nice restaurants (particularly enjoyed our meal at the Niederstub'n) and great provision of public toilets. Schmid Franz bike hire in Bad Wiessee was fantastic value for money - only 7 euros for the whole day and you can drop the key off if you get back late - very helpful and friendly too. Not many places accepted cards which meant taking money out all the time. Could be more cafes open in the morning on the lake front - most places only opened nearer to lunch time. Felt like a more sedate town compared to Tegernsee and Rottach Egern - even though we were in our early 40s, we definitely felt we were some of the younger visitors! In Tegernsee the brewery restaurant was very busy, but excellent value, as is its gift store (watch the gift stores next door are very pricey though!). Also Cafe Aran on the lake front is a real gem - lovely place to enjoy coffee and cake. Again really helpful Tourist Information staff. Really recommend hiring bikes to cycle around the lake all day. We did the cable car up to the top of the Wallberg and walked down but you can take it down too. Also can recommend the walk between the Schliersee and Tegernsee - we took a bus to Schliersee and the stopped off half way at a gorgeous little hut which sold food and drink, halfway. It was about 9 miles and can 4.5 -6 hours depend how much you stop. Amazing views, good paths and very well signposted - you don't even need a map! Overall, Tegernsee is a fantastically beautiful area and very set up for visitors. Make sure you ask about the Tegernsee Karte.
